Honeymoon Itinerary in Keral

Thursday August 31: Arrival in Kochi

Start your honeymoon by arriving in the enchanting city of Kochi. In the morning, explore the historic Fort Kochi area with its charming colonial architecture and Chinese fishing nets. In the afternoon, visit the beautiful Mattancherry Palace and the Jewish Synagogue. Enjoy a romantic evening watching the mesmerizing Kathakali dance performance at a local theatre.

  • Fort Kochi: Cost: Free, Time spent: 3-4 hours
  • Mattancherry Palace: Cost: INR 5 per person, Time spent: 1-2 hours
  • Jewish Synagogue: Cost: INR 5 per person, Time spent: 1-2 hours
  • Kathakali Dance Performance: Cost: INR 300-500 per person, Time spent: 2-3 hours
Friday September 1: Munnar

Embark on a scenic drive to the lush tea plantations of Munnar. In the morning, visit the Tata Tea Museum to learn about the tea-making process and enjoy panoramic views. Spend the afternoon exploring the beautiful Eravikulam National Park, home to the endangered Nilgiri Tahr. In the evening, take a romantic walk along the picturesque Munnar town.

  • Tata Tea Museum: Cost: INR 100 per person, Time spent: 1-2 hours
  • Eravikulam National Park: Cost: INR 120 per person, Time spent: 3-4 hours
  • Munnar Town: Cost: Free, Time spent: 2-3 hours
Saturday September 2: Thekkady

Head to Thekkady, known for its wildlife and spice plantations. In the morning, go for a romantic boat ride on Periyar Lake and spot elephants, deer, and other wildlife. Afterward, visit a spice plantation and learn about the region's aromatic spices. Spend the evening enjoying a traditional Ayurvedic couple massage.

  • Periyar Lake Boat Ride: Cost: INR 225 per person, Time spent: 2-3 hours
  • Spice Plantation: Cost: INR 100 per person, Time spent: 1-2 hours
  • Ayurvedic Couple Massage: Cost: INR 1500-2000 per couple, Time spent: 1-2 hours
Sunday September 3: Alleppey

Experience the serene backwaters of Alleppey on a houseboat. In the morning, board your private houseboat and cruise through the tranquil backwaters, witnessing the lush greenery and local life. Enjoy a delicious traditional Kerala lunch on the houseboat. In the evening, savor a romantic candlelight dinner on the boat.

  • Houseboat Experience: Cost: INR 6000-10000 per night, Time spent: Overnight stay
  • Traditional Kerala Lunch: Cost: Included in houseboat package, Time spent: 1-2 hours
  • Candlelight Dinner: Cost: Included in houseboat package, Time spent: 2-3 hours
Monday September 4: Kovalam

Relax on the pristine beaches of Kovalam. In the morning, unwind on the golden sands and take a dip in the clear blue waters. Indulge in a rejuvenating Ayurvedic spa treatment in one of the beachside resorts. As the evening approaches, witness a mesmerizing sunset at the famous Lighthouse Beach.

  • Kovalam Beaches: Cost: Free, Time spent: 4-5 hours
  • Ayurvedic Spa Treatment: Cost: INR 2000-4000 per person, Time spent: 2-3 hours
  • Lighthouse Beach: Cost: Free, Time spent: 1-2 hours
Tuesday September 5: Kanyakumari

Embark on a day trip to the southernmost tip of India, Kanyakumari. In the morning, visit the Vivekananda Rock Memorial and Thiruvalluvar Statue, situated on a rocky island. Explore the stunning Kanyakumari Beach and witness the unique phenomenon of the confluence of three seas. Enjoy a delicious seafood dinner before heading back to Kovalam.

  • Vivekananda Rock Memorial: Cost: INR 30 per person, Time spent: 2-3 hours
  • Kanyakumari Beach: Cost: Free, Time spent: 2-3 hours
  • Seafood Dinner: Cost: INR 500-1000 per person, Time spent: 1-2 hours
Wednesday September 6: Departure from Kochi

Wrap up your honeymoon trip with a visit to the charming city of Kochi. In the morning, explore the bustling local markets and pick up some souvenirs. Enjoy a delicious seafood lunch at a waterfront restaurant. Visit the Indo-Portuguese Museum to learn about the city's rich history. Depart from Kochi with beautiful memories of your honeymoon in Keral.

  • Local Markets: Cost: Varies, Time spent: 2-3 hours
  • Seafood Lunch: Cost: INR 500-1000 per person, Time spent: 1-2 hours
  • Indo-Portuguese Museum: Cost: INR 25 per person, Time spent: 1-2 hours

Hidden Gems and Local Favorites

For a unique experience, consider visiting the beautiful hill station of Wayanad, known for its stunning landscapes and wildlife sanctuaries. Take a romantic hike to the scenic Chembra Peak and explore the ancient Edakkal Caves. For a tranquil beach getaway, head to Marari Beach, located near Alleppey, and enjoy the serene surroundings and pristine coastline. Don't forget to try the local delicacies like appam with stew and puttu with kadala curry for an authentic taste of Kerala cuisine.
